自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(8)
  • 资源 (1)
  • 收藏
  • 关注

原创 卖票线程问题解决(三)

此解决方式是建立同步方法:同步方法,锁定thispackage ThreadDemo;import java.util.concurrent.locks.Lock;import java.util.concurrent.locks.ReentrantLock;/* *多线程的售票,就相当于多个窗口售票 * */public class Ticket implements Runnable{ //给定100张票 static int ticket = 100; //定义

2022-06-16 17:34:57 57

原创 卖票线程问题的解决(二)

多线程的解决方式有:               1.内嵌一个同步模块:synchronized (lock)               2.外面xie写入一个同步方法:synchronized void method()               3.给会发生冲突的地方上锁以及最后最后的解锁(lock,unlock) 第一种方式:package ThreadDemo;...

2018-08-12 17:25:59 238

原创 卖票线程问题解决(1)

未利用同步思想,会出现0,与-1的买票状态 package ThreadDemo;/* * 售票系统的建立 * */public class TicketDemo {    public static void main(String[] args) {        // TODO Auto-generated method stub        //1.创建售票对...

2018-08-12 17:18:21 528

原创 关于Navicat Lite与Ubuntu上的数据库连接出现1251错误

1.进入Ubuntu 的数据库:mysql -uroot -p2、mysql> use mysql;3、mysql>alter user 'root'@'localhost' identified with mysql_native_password by '你的密码';4、mysql>flush privileges;

2018-05-08 15:34:05 608

原创 Ubuntu中出现只能客户会话登录,不能出现用户名登录的解决办法

首先:自己手贱听信百度的(我的情况跟他类似):[plain] view plain copysudo gedit /etc/passwd  命令打开passwd文件并找到如下你的用户名所在的那一行(比如我用户名叫ysy)min:x:1000:1000:min/home/linuxidc:/bin/bash并且把其中的1000:1000改成了0:0,那么你就完蛋了。这是我血的教训,重启电脑后我高兴地...

2018-03-13 19:25:19 2882 2

原创 幻方判定

幻方:矩阵的每行之和,每列之和,以及对角线,反对角线之和都相等。例如:4  9  2           3  5  7           8 1  6此为“幻方”主要code:int fun(int  (*a)[N]){ int  i,j,m1,m2,row,colum;m1=m2=0;//对角线与反对角线初始值for(i=0

2017-09-04 07:38:54 1375

原创 回文方法编辑

回文:就是第一个字符与最后一个字符相等,第二个字符与倒数第二个相等,以此类推,直到中间的字符。以下讲解两种方式:方法一:int fun(char *str){int i, j;for (i = strlen(str); i ; i--) {   //获取字符串的长度大小for (j = 0; j if (str[j] == str[i

2017-09-02 23:49:21 387

原创 杨辉三角正反顺序

正序:/*方法一写顺for (i = 0; i arr2[i][0] = 1;arr2[i][i] = 1;}for (i = 2; i for (j = 1; j arr2[i][j] = arr2[i - 1][j - 1] + arr2[i - 1][j];}*//*方法二写顺*/printf("请输

2017-08-28 00:33:36 224

CNN以及PCA项目合集

简单内容,如有愿意,可下载观看代码。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。。

2018-06-13

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除